UKRI Opens £17 Million Call for Quantum, AI and Supercomputer Workflows

The funding opportunity asks teams to show how an entire application benefits, with a defined end user and credible classical comparisons.

UK Research and Innovation's £17 million call asks teams to make quantum computing useful across a complete application, not just a fast subroutine. Opened September 4, it requires quantum computing to be central, a defined application and collaboration with a specified end user.

The scope includes scheduling, data encoding and error handling, with reproducible comparisons against strong classical, simulation and AI-assisted baselines. Teams are expected to build demonstrators and identify benefits in time, accuracy, cost, energy or usability. The call follows the National Quantum Strategy's emphasis on combining quantum, high-performance computing, AI and cloud services.

Applications close at 4 p.m. UK time on November 3. Projects may have a full economic cost up to £3.75 million, with EPSRC funding 80%, and run for up to three years from a fixed June 1, 2027 start. The lead must be based at a UK research organisation eligible for EPSRC funding.

UKRI also expects at least 1:1 matched support from public or private sources over each project's lifetime; cash and in-kind contributions qualify. Funding remains subject to full business-case approval. These conditions describe an open competition, not an awarded grant. An applicant's case therefore needs to cover the entire job, from input data to a result the end user can use. It must explain why quantum belongs in the workflow and offer a credible comparison. An award would fund testing that case, not establish quantum advantage.
